Current Threats in the Gaming Industry
The gaming industry faces a myriad of cybersecurity threats that can compromise both player data and company integrity. One significant concern is the rise of Distributed Denial of Service (DDoS) attacks, which can disrupt online gaming services. These attacks not only frustrate players but also lead to substantial financial losses for companies. The impact can be severe, affecting revenue streams and brand reputation.
Additionally, phishing schemes targeting gamers have become increasingly sophisticated. Cybercriminals often impersonate legitimate entities to steal sensitive information. This tactic exploits the trust players place in their favorite platforms. It is alarming how easily personal data can be compromised. Furthermore, malware designed to infiltrate gaming systems poses another serious risk. Such malware can lead to unauthorized access to financial accounts, resulting in significant monetary losses.
Moreover, the emergence of in-game fraud schemes has raised concerns. These schemes often involve the manipulation of virtual currencies, leading to financial discrepancies. Companies must remain vigilant to protect their assets and their players. The financial ramifications of these threats are profound, necessitating a robust cybersecurity framework. Awareness and proactive measures are essential in this evolving landscape.

The Future of Cybersecurity in Gaming
Emerging Trends and Technologies
The future of cybersecurity in gaming is increasingly shaped by emerging trends and technologies. One significant trend is the integration of artificial intelligence (AI) in threat detection and response. AI can analyze vast amounts of data to identify patterns indicative of cyber threats. This capability enhances the speed and accuracy of threat mitigation. Rapid detection is crucial for minimizing potential damage.
Additionally, the adoption of blockchain technology is gaining traction in securing transactions and user data. Blockchain’s decentralized nature provides an added layer of security against tampering and fraud. This technology can foster greater transparency in gaming transactions. Transparency builds trust among users.
Moreover, the rise of cloud gaming introduces new security challenges. As more games move to cloud platforms, protecting user data in these environments becomes essential. He believes that robust security measures must evolve alongside technological advancements. Furthermore, the implementation of zero-trust security models is becoming more prevalent. This approach requires continuous verification of user identities, regardless of their location. Continuous verification is vital for maintaining security.
Finally, regulatory frameworks are also evolving to address these new challenges. Compliance with these regulations will be essential for gaming companies. Adapting to regulatory changes is a necessary strategy for long-term success.
